Karnataka BJP meets Governor over 'pressure on Horatti to quit'
Bengaluru, Aug. 9 -- A delegation of the Karnataka BJP has petitioned Governor Thaawar Chand Gehlot, seeking strict constitutional and legal action against Chief Minister D.K. Shivakumar and other ruling party leaders over what it alleged was the forced resignation of Legislative Council Chairman Basavaraj Horatti.
The BJP delegation met the Governor at Raj Bhavan on Sunday, August 9, and alleged that democratic institutions and constitutional values had been undermined in Karnataka.
It claimed that Shivakumar, along with KPCC president B.K. Hariprasad, Legislative Council members Saleem Ahmed, S. Ravi and others, visited Horatti's official chamber and exerted intense political pressure on him for more than 90 minutes.
